Cyber Ambassadors Our cyber ambassadors have been very busy during the week beginning 7th February, they prepared a presentation that was delivered in assemblies to all year group and on Tuesday 8th February, Internet Safety Day, the ambassadors were out at break time asking students to write tips on how to be safe online.

ICT – KS3 Both Years 7 and 8 have been working on a taster unit for the Creative iMedia course, this was timed to support Year 8 with their GCSE options process. Year 7 have created a poster for a new movie and Year 8 have created a DVD cover. They have been using a range of skills with photo editing to create their final product.

All of our students were encouraged to complete an online safety survey during Internet Safety Week in February about different social media platforms.

Business Studies Year 11 have completed their second mock exams and special mention to Eashan and Maya for achieving a grade 9 and Daniel, Yanni and Jack, grade 8. Year 9 enterprise and marketing class have been studying all about costs, revenue and how to calculate if a business is showing profit or loss on their sales. They have also studied break even point and how to forecast the number of units required to be sold to break even. They were definitely prepared for an end of unit test on costings and they have used their mathematical skills for this unit.

Year 9 business studies class have been studying product portfolio and marketing, they also were preparing for an end of unit test on marketing.
